首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Spark Executors它们是java进程吗?

Spark Executors不是Java进程,而是Apache Spark框架中的一种执行器。Spark Executors是Spark集群中负责执行任务的组件,它们负责管理和执行Spark应用程序中的任务,并在集群中分配资源。Spark Executors运行在集群的工作节点上,它们接收来自驱动程序的任务,并在工作节点上执行这些任务。

Spark Executors的主要作用是将任务分配给集群中的工作节点,并在工作节点上执行这些任务。它们负责管理任务的执行过程,包括任务的调度、资源的分配、数据的缓存和计算结果的返回。Spark Executors通过与驱动程序和集群管理器进行通信,实现任务的分发和执行。

Spark Executors的优势包括:

  1. 高效的任务调度和资源管理:Spark Executors能够根据任务的需求和集群的资源情况,动态地分配和管理资源,以实现高效的任务调度和执行。
  2. 分布式计算能力:Spark Executors能够在集群中并行执行任务,充分利用集群的计算能力,加速任务的处理速度。
  3. 容错性和可伸缩性:Spark Executors能够自动处理任务执行过程中的错误和故障,并具有良好的可伸缩性,可以根据任务的需求和集群的规模进行动态扩展和缩减。

Spark Executors适用于大规模数据处理和分布式计算场景,特别是对于需要高性能和低延迟的任务处理。在云计算领域,腾讯云提供了适用于Spark的云服务产品,如腾讯云Spark集群(https://cloud.tencent.com/product/spark)和腾讯云数据分析引擎TDSQL(https://cloud.tencent.com/product/tdsql)等,可以帮助用户快速搭建和管理Spark集群,并进行大规模数据处理和分析。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券